The Sims 4 Aspirations and Traits, aspirations are lifelong goals when completed a bonus trait is unlocked for that Sim. Children have access to 4 aspirations but don’t have bonus traits. Babies & Toddlers don’t have access to aspirations and must age up to Children. Each Aspiration has requirements and milestones to complete once an Aspiration is complete the sim will receive a reward trait.
Child Aspirations:
Creativity | Artistic Prodigy – This Sim has dreams of succeeding in the arts |
Mental | Whiz Kid – This Sim wants to be the smartest kind in school |
Motor | Rambunctious Scamp – This Sim wants to be playful and nimble |
Social | Social Butterfly – This Sim wants to talk to everyone and make friends |
Adult Aspirations:
Athletic Bonus Trait: High Metabolism – It is easier to stay fit and trim when you have High Metabolism | Body Builder – This Sim wants to work out and become as strong as they can be |
Creativity Bonus Trait: Muser – Musers get better boosts to their skills when they’re inspired | Musical Genius – This Sim wants to be an expert musician and songwriter Painter Extraordinaire – This Sim wants his life to be all about art and painting Bestselling Author – This Sim wants to write books and become a famous author |
Deviance Bonus Trait: Dastardly – Dastardly Sims perform stronger and more successful mean interactions | Villainous Valentine – This Sim wants to destroy the love lives of all Sims, including their own Public Enemy – This Sim wants to make enemies and be a famous criminal Chief of Mischief – This Sim is all about pranks and mayhem |
Family Bonus Trait: Domestic – Domestic Sims will see their familial relationships grow stronger faster | Successful Lineage – This Sim wants to have a family that succeeds in life Big Happy Family – This Sim wants to build a large, loving household |
Food Bonus Trait: Essence of Flavor – Sims with Essence of Flavor make higher quality food and drink | Master Chef – This Sim wants to master the culinary arts Master Mixologist – This Sim wants to know everything is to know about mixology |
Fortune Bonus Trait: Business Savvy – Business Savvy Sims earn more than the standard rate from careers | Fabulously Wealthy – This Sim wants to get rich and have a successful career Mansion Baron – This Sim is all about owning the biggest, fanciest home |
Knowledge Bonus Trait: Quick Learner – Quick Learners build all skills a little bit faster | Nerd Brain – This Sim wants to be both book smart and handy Renaissance Sim – This Sim wants to be good at many things at once Computer Whiz – This Sim wants to know everything about computers, from playing games to careers |
Love Bonus Trait: Alluring – Alluring Sims are more successful at romance than others | Serial Romantic – This Sim wants to play the field and go on dates with all sorts of interesting people Soulmate – This Sim wants to find and live a rewarding life with “The One” |
Nature Bonus Trait: Collector – Collectors can find rare collectibles more often | The Curator – This Sim wants to collect everything the world has to offer Freelance Botanist – This Sim wants to grow plants and become export gardener Angling Ace – This Sim wants to know everything about fishing |
Popularity Bonus Trait: Gregarious – Gregarious Sims build friendly relationship faster | Friend of the World – This Sim wants to make and keep as many friends as they can Party Animal – This Sim wants to throw and attend amazing parties Neighborhood Confidante – This Sim wants to provide all manner of advice, to be positive influence in the lives of their neighbors Joke Star – This Sim wants to tell jokes and become a famous comedian |
Likes & Dislikes:
In Create A Sim you choose your Sim likes and dislikes from 3 different categories these are Color, Music Genre and Activity. You can choose a total of 20 likes and dislikes per Sim. Sims can ask other Sims about their favourite colour. Sims are happier when they hear music they like and feel uneasy listening to music they dislike. Sims can also share their musical opinions to other Sims. Sims are happier and have more fun when they’re doing Hobbies & Skills they like, while disliked Hobbies & Skills makes Sims tense and drains their fun.

Traits:
Next you can choose your Sim traits, these are your Sims personalities. You have a variety of traits to choose from, traits are split into 4 categories these are Emotional, Hobby, Lifestyle and Social. Infants & Toddlers have access to 1 trait, with their own personalities. Similarly, children age group have also access to only 1 trait. Teen has access to 2 traits, and Young Adults, Adults, and Elderly have access to 3 traits.
Infant Traits:
Calm | These Sims like to watch the world, are less likely to cry or become angry, and don’t grow tired of activities as easily as other infants; however, they are less likely to explore the world on their own |
Cautious | These Sims appreciate the familiar but are slow to warm up to new experiences, locations and Sims |
Intense | These Sims have big emotions and are easily entertained, but they are also more difficult to calm when in a bad mood |
Sensitive | These Sims are prone to diaper rash, are often picky with food, and can more easily become overstimulated by too much play and social interaction; however, they also reset more peacefully through the night when soothed |
Sunny | These Sims are bursting with smiles and giggles and enjoy engaging with other Sims, but they do require more social attention |
Wiggly | These Sims are always on the go and want to play and move about; however, they often struggle to fall asleep or pay attention for extended periods of time |
Toddler Traits:
Angelic | Idyllic, easygoing Toddlers. They are never defiant and they don’t throw a tantrum. They can easily talk to strangers |
Charmer | These Toddlers love to socialize. They earn Communication skill faster, and don’t suffer Stranger Danger from Strangers. They can Share the Love with other Sims |
Clingy | These Shy Toddlers avoid Sims outside the household and get sad if left behind. They gain extra skill when taught. And they recover faster from bad moods when Comforted |
Fussy | Tiny trouble-makers who love to Cry, cause trouble, and Throw Fits. But being noticed makes them Happy and helps them overcome negative Moodlets |
Independent | These Toddlers love their freedom, and don’t likes to take orders from caregivers. They gain extra skill when they are left alone, and need less Attention than other Toddlers |
Inquisitive | Curious, explorers. These Toddlers gain Thinking skill slightly faster. They are happiest when learning something, and sad if they haven’t learnt anything lately |
Silly | Goofy and curious. These Toddlers love to tell jokes and get Playful. They earn Imagination skill slightly faster |
Wild | Spirited and full of Energy. These Toddlers love to explore and get Energized. They earn Movement skill slightly faster. They get Sad if they haven’t been outside in a while |
Emotional Traits:
Active | These Sims tend to be Energized, can Pump Up other Sims, and may become upset if they don’t exercise for a period of time |
Cheerful | These Sims tend to be Happier than other Sims |
Creative | These Sims tend to be Inspired, can Share Creative Ideas with other Sims, and may become upset if they’re not creative for a period of time |
Genius | These Sims tend to be Focused, can Share Ideas with other Sims, and may become upset if they haven’t improved their Mental Skills for some time |
Gloomy | These Sims tend to be Sad, can Share Melancholy Thoughts, to other Sims, and while sad, gain a boost to their Creative Skill |
Goofball | These Sims tend to be Playful |
Hot-Headed | These Sims tend to be Angry, can Rile up other Sims, and become Angry when targeted with Mischief |
Romantic | These Sims tend to be Flirty, and may become Sad if they don’t have any Romantic social interactions for a period of time |
Self-Assured | These Sims tend to be Confident |
Hobby Traits:
Art Lover | These Sims gain powerful Moodlets from Viewing works of art and can Admire Art and discuss art in unique ways |
Bookworm | These Sims gain powerful Moodlets from analyzing Books and can Discuss Books in unique ways |
Foodie | These Sims become Happy and have Fun when eating food, become Uncomfortable when eating bad food, and can Watch Cooking Shows for ideas |
Geek | These Sims become Happy when reading SciFi or Playing Video Games, may become Tense if they haven’t played much, are better at finding Collectibles, and can Discuss Greek Things with other Sims |
Music Lover | These Sims gain powerful Moodlets and boost their Fun Need when listening to Music and become Happy when playing instruments |
Perfectionist | These Sims take longer to craft items, but tend to make them higher quality, gain powerful Moodlets after crafting a high quality item, and gain negative Moodlets after crafting a low quality item |
Lifestyle Traits:
Ambitious | These Sims gain powerful Moodlets from career success, gain negative Moodlets from career failure, and may become upset if not promoted |
Childish | These Sims gain powerful Moodlets from watching the Kids Network, become Playful when playing with Children, and become Happy when playing with Children’s toys |
Clumsy | These Sims tend to fail more often at physical activities and tend to laugh at failure instead of becoming upset |
Erratic | These Sims can Talk to themselves and have unpredictable Emotions |
Glutton | These Sims have a greater negative reaction to Hunger, always enjoy eating (no matter the food’s quality), can eat Spoiled Food, and can Rummage for Food in garbage |
Kleptomaniac | These Sims don’t mind “borrowing” things from others with a simple wipe, but will get Tense when they have not swiped anything in a while |
Lazy | These Sims gain powerful Moodlets from Watching TV, or Napping as well as from Comfortable furniture, become Fatigued more quickly from exercise, and grow Tense when performing household chores |
Loves Outdoors | These Sims can Enthuse about Nature to other Sims and become Happy when Outdoors |
Materialistic | These Sims can Admire and Brag about Possessions and become Sad when they haven’t purchased a new item for a period of time |
Neat | These Sims become Happy and have Fun when performing household chores, can have a Cleaning Frenzy, and become really Uncomfortable in dirty surroundings |
Slob | These Sims are not affected by dirty surroundings and make household items dirtier faster |
Snob | These Sims can Critique Work on low quality items, are bored by “low brow” television, and gain Confidence around other Snob Sims |
Vegetarian | These Sims will actively avoid eating foods that contain meat products and can become sick if they eat such foods |
Bro | These Sims can Bro Hug other Bros, gain Confidence around other Bros, and become Confident from Watching Sport |
Evil | These Sims become Happy around Sims with negative Moodlets, can Laugh Maniacally and Discuss Evil Plans, and become Angry when interacting with Good Sims |
Family-Oriented | These Sims become Happy around family members, become Sad if they don’t interact with Family for a period of time, and can Boast about Family |
Good | These Sims become Happy around Sims with positive Moodlets, can Donate to Charity, become Sad when interacting with Evil Sims, and can Discuss World Peace |
Hates Children | These Sims become Angry around Children, become Tense after Try for a Baby, and can be Mean to Children |
Jealous | These Sims get Jealous more easily than other Sims. They gain a boost of Confidence from being around their significant other, but get Tense if they haven’t seen them recently |
Loner | These Sims become Happy when alone, do not receive negative Moodlets when their Social Need is low, and become Embarrassed more often by social rejection |
Mean | These Sims become Happy, when being Mean or Mischievous to other Sims and become Confident after winning a fight |
Noncommittal | These Sims become Tense after a while in the same job or relationship, become Happy when they Quit a Job or Break Off a relationship, take longer to Propose, and can Discuss their Fear of Commitment |
Outgoing | These Sims gain powerful Moodlets from Friendly socialization , have their Social Need decay quickly , and gain more negative Moodlets when their Social Need is low |
